Video: Watch Ghanaian defender Jeremie Frimpong’s beautiful finish for Leverkusen at Heidenheim

Jeremie Frimpong, the prodigious talent hailing from the Netherlands but with Ghanaian roots, showcased his footballing prowess in a dazzling display that propelled Bayer Leverkusen to a resounding victory over FC Heidenheim on a crisp Saturday afternoon.

Fresh off his stellar performance in the previous week’s clash against Bayern Munich, where Leverkusen triumphed 2-1, Frimpong assumed his position as the right wing-back, ready to leave an indelible mark on the pitch once again.

In a match brimming with anticipation, it was Frimpong who ignited the scoreboard, breaking the deadlock with a moment of brilliance in the 45+2nd minute. With impeccable precision, the former Celtic defender unleashed a thunderous left-footed strike from the heart of the box, nestling the ball into the bottom right corner, sending the Leverkusen faithful into raptures.

The momentum continued to surge in Leverkusen’s favor, as Moroccan sensation Amine Adli etched his name on the scoresheet in the 81st minute. With a sublime left-footed effort from the center of the box, Adli expertly found the bottom left corner, courtesy of a pinpoint through ball from the gifted Florian Wirtz, leaving the Heidenheim defense in disarray.

Despite Leverkusen’s dominance, the home side refused to capitulate, clawing their way back into contention in the 86th minute. Tim Kleindienst emerged as the protagonist for Heidenheim, capitalizing on a set-piece opportunity orchestrated by Nikola Dovedan, who delivered a precision-headed pass to set up Kleindienst’s clinical finish.

Frimpong’s heroics throughout the season have been nothing short of extraordinary, epitomizing his invaluable contribution to Leverkusen’s campaign. With an impressive tally of 21 appearances, seven goals, and six assists in the Bundesliga alone, Frimpong has cemented his status as a pivotal figure in his team’s pursuit of glory.

As the final whistle reverberated across the stadium, signaling Leverkusen’s triumph, Frimpong’s virtuoso performance stood as a testament to his unwavering determination and unrivaled skill on the field. With each electrifying display, he continues to captivate audiences worldwide, igniting hopes of a bright future adorned with countless accolades and triumphs for both club and country.
